Author    Kahn, David

Title   Hitler's Spies: German Military Intelligence in World War II

Binding   Hardcover

Book Condition   Near Fine in Very Good+ dj

Edition   First Edition

Publisher   New York Macmillan Publishing Co. 1978

ISBN Number    0-02-560610-7 / 9780025606104

Seller ID   10101

[good solid copy, minor shelfwear, light soiling to top edge; jacket has a small chip at bottom left-hand corner of front panel, a couple of blue scuff marks on rear panel]. (B&W photographs) Massive volume (671 pages) depicting "the entire mechanism of German intelligence -- not just the international network of spies, but the wiretappers and the attaches, the industrialists and the evaluators. Never before has anyone disclosed the infighting among the various agencies, nor demonstrated the clear superiority of Allied intelligence."
